The Australian Antarctic Program Partnership brings together government and non-government entities to deliver and lead the national Antarctic science program.
The partnership includes the University of Tasmania, the Australian Antarctic Division, CSIRO Oceans and Atmosphere, Geoscience Australia, the Bureau of Meteorology, the Tasmanian State Government and Australia's Integrated Marine Observing System.
